Zenith Royal 16 (1967)
(plastic tube portable radio)

Zenith Royal 16 (1967)

THIS RADIO HAS BEEN SOLD!

Here is a beautiful brown version of the clamshell transistor made by Zenith in 1968 in Japan. It has an eight-transistor chassis that really performs. The brown grille on this is spectacular and really shines. It has been well protected by the clamshell cover. A nice feature about this radio is that it closes while playing protecting the tuning and volume dials from being changed and the sound protrudes thru the front. And it sounds real good. Plays on two "AA" batteries.
